Q: Is 1,112,564 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 1,112,564 is a composite number.

Why is 1,112,564 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 1,112,564 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 19 38 76 14,639 29,278 58,556 278,141 556,282 and 1,112,564, with no remainder.

Since 1,112,564 cannot be divided by just 1 and 1,112,564, it is a composite number.
